Localization and Processing of the Amyloid-β Protein Precursor in Mitochondria-Associated Membranes.
Journal of Alzheimer's disease : JAD - 1 Jan 2017
Del Prete Dolores, Suski Jan M, Oulès Bénédicte, Debayle Delphine, Gay Anne Sophie, Lacas-Gervais Sandra, Bussiere Renaud, Bauer Charlotte, Pinton Paolo, Paterlini-Bréchot Patrizia, Wieckowski Mariusz R, Checler Frédéric, Chami Mounia
Abstract excerpt
Alteration of mitochondria-associated membranes (MAMs) has been proposed to contribute to the pathogenesis of Alzheimer's disease (AD). We studied herein the subcellular distribution, the processing, and the protein interactome of the amyloid-β protein precursor (AβPP) and its proteolytic products in MAMs. We reveal that AβPP and its catabolites are present in MAMs in cellular models overexpressing wild type AβPP...
